Kinds Of Window Hinges

Before diving into the information of repair kits, it's necessary to understand the various types of window hinges available. Here is a summary:

Type of Window HingeDescription
Side-Hung HingesFrequently utilized in casement windows, permitting simple opening and closing.
Bottom-Hung HingesUsed primarily for awning windows, enabling them to tilt outwards.
Pivot HingesUsually found in sliding windows, allowing them to pivot for operation.
Concealed HingesEmbedded within the window frame, supplying a seamless look.

Understanding the kind of hinge that your window uses is crucial in choosing the suitable window hinge repair set.

Signs You Need a Window Hinge Repair Kit

Determining the requirement for a window hinge repair set early can conserve homeowners considerable time and money. Here are some dead giveaways that indicate it's time for a repair:

  1. Difficulty Opening or Closing: If the window is resistant to opening or closing, this may indicate a problem with the hinges.
  2. Visible Rust or Corrosion: This is specifically common in areas with high humidity or salt air.
  3. Loose Hinges: If hinges seem wobbly or loose, they may need change or replacement.
  4. Split or Broken Hinges: Physical damage to the hinges is a clear sign that they require to be changed.
  5. Drafts or Water Leakage: This may recommend that the window is not sealing properly due to faulty hinges.

How to Use a Window Hinge Repair Kit

Fixing window hinges can be a straightforward task if you follow these steps:

Tools Needed

Before you begin, gather the following tools:

  • Screwdriver (Phillips and flathead)
  • Pliers
  • Level
  • Lubricant (for smooth operation)
  • Safety gloves (optional)

Steps to Repair

  1. Examine the Damage: Determine whether you require to repair or entirely replace the hinge.
  2. Eliminate the Window: If needed, take the window out from its frame for simpler gain access to.
  3. Unscrew the Existing Hinges: Using a screwdriver, remove all screws holding the old hinge in location.
  4. Set Up the New Hinge:
  • Align the brand-new hinge with the window and frame.
  • Place screws into the pre-drilled holes and tighten securely.
  1. Oil the Hinges: Apply lube to enable smoother motion.
  2. Reattach the Window: Place the window back into the frame and inspect its alignment using a level. Adjust if required.
  3. Test the Window: Open and close the window a number of times to guarantee proper function.

Tips for Maintenance

To prolong the life of your window hinges, think about the following upkeep tips:

  • Regularly check hinges for signs of wear.
  • Keep hinges clean from dust and particles.
  • Apply lube at least once a year.
  • Make sure that windows are closed effectively to prevent stress on hinges.
